This print titled "French and Germans, anecdotal history of the War of 1870-1871" takes us back to a significant period in European history. Created in 1888 by Georges Hardouin (1846-1893), also known as Dick de Lonlay, this illustration offers a glimpse into the events that unfolded during the war. The image showcases two distinct groups: French soldiers and German horsemen. Dressed in their military uniforms, these men represent the opposing sides of the conflict. The Zouaves and Artillery Officer from the Imperial Guard in 1870 are depicted with great attention to detail, highlighting their bravery and dedication.
